🚀 Action Planner

The 🚀 Action Planner is the place where you turn your results into reality! Here, you will capture action items which are either communications or actions. You will “chunk” these together and then create a result for each chunk by asking yourself what you want to achieve by doing this. For each result you will also create a purpose by asking yourself why you want to achieve this.

Once a week, you do this process to plan your week, and then each morning and evening you briefly cross off items you completed, add any new items, or make changes in schedule.

In the Action Planner, you create a new planner page for each week where you can keep track of your results and action items. You can either use the Notion calendar or an external calendar to keep track of your schedule.
